    Hi everyone, I?m back.

    I was having trouble with my internet and got the flu. Both ends not fun, my daughter got it too! First time I have ever seen her throw up. It was an experience I will never forget.

    Then yesterday I woke up with my underpants full of blood! We went in and found out that i have a tear in my placenta. The baby looked great though. It had a strong heartbeat, and was flipping and log rolling everywhere. It was great to see how much the baby changed in a week. Now you can see the head, body, legs, and arms. I also saw its butt! That was the silver lining. I am now on bed rest for an undetermined amount of time. I have to stay on bed rest for at least one week after the bleeding stops, whenever that will be.

    The doc said that in most cases the tear will resolve itself if I lay low, but in some cases it gets bigger and you can lose the baby. I am soooo scarred. My daughter is also attached already, kissing the belly and being very possessive of the ultrasound pictures. I am thinking of getting my own fetal Doppler so I can hear the movement and placenta working and eventually the heartbeat. That will be a big reassurance for me.

    I want to look up more information in it as soon as I can, just wanted to update you lovely ladies.
